We booked on one of the booking sites (linked from here) and paid 166 pounds for four nights stay, breakfast included. Though this place is a few stops away on the train from the centre of Gdansk, it's ideally situated if you want to visit the surrounding area as well; from Oliwa (where Willa Albatros is located), we took a leisurely walk to Sopot and the train to Hel, and we also enjoyed seeing an organ concert at the Oliwa cathedral. Best of all, though, was the really helpful staff. The gentlemen we spoke with (sorry, we never got his name) was a great source of advice and local knowledge, and he even had a little stash of DVD's behind the counter that he was willing to lend us when we were spending a night in, and umbrellas on hand to lend in case it rained. There was a table on the deck outside our room where we would have a beer in the evening, and always coffee/tea/biscuits available if we needed a pick me up. It was the time we felt the most at home while on holiday.
